26 / 26 / 15
Регистрация: 17.02.2014
Сообщений: 310

Почему не работает required

13.12.2016, 15:27. Показов 7071. Ответов 4
Метки нет (Все метки)

Студворк — интернет-сервис помощи студентам
PHP/HTML
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
<html>
    <head>
        <meta charset="utf-8">
        <script type="text/javascript">
            function fun()
            {
                var var1 = parseInt(document.getElementById("var1").value);
                var var2 = parseInt(document.getElementById("var2").value);
                alert(var1+var2);
            }
            
            function cancel()
            {
                var var1 = document.getElementById("var1").value = "";
                var var2 = document.getElementById("var2").value = "";
                alert("Cancel");
            }
        </script>
        
    </head>
    <body>
        <form>
            <input required type="text" name="var1" id="var1"/>
            <input required type="text" name="var2" id="var2"/>
            <button onclick="fun()" type="button">Ok</button>
            <button onclick="cancel()" formnovalidate type="button">Cancel</button>
        </form>
    </body>
</html>
Я хочу запретить незаполненные поля, заставить пользователя заполнить все
Почему не работает required ? Как это исправить?
0
Лучшие ответы (1)
IT_Exp
Эксперт
34794 / 4073 / 2104
Регистрация: 17.06.2006
Сообщений: 32,602
Блог
13.12.2016, 15:27
Ответы с готовыми решениями:

Lvalue required почему высвечивается такая ошибка?
#include &lt;stdio.h&gt; #include &lt;conio.h&gt; #include &lt;iostream.h&gt; void CutLeft(int x_min,int y_min,int x_max,int y_max, const int...

Тернарный оператор: Почему выводит ошибку lvalue required?
Данный код не компилируется в c99 : /* -------------------------------------------------------------------------- */ #include...

Не работает required
Добрый день. Есть форма: &lt;div class=&quot;attention&quot;&gt; &lt;p&gt;Обращаем Ваше внимание, что стоимость дополнительных работ...

4
Эксперт JSЭксперт HTML/CSS
 Аватар для mrtoxas
3827 / 2677 / 1521
Регистрация: 12.07.2015
Сообщений: 6,672
Записей в блоге: 4
13.12.2016, 15:38
required сработает при отправке формы, а вы ее никуда не отправляете.
JavaScript
1
2
3
var var1 = parseInt(document.getElementById("var1").value);
var var2 = parseInt(document.getElementById("var2").value);              
if(var1 && var2){alert(var1+var2)};
1
the hardway first
Эксперт JS
 Аватар для j2FunOnly
2475 / 1847 / 910
Регистрация: 05.06.2015
Сообщений: 3,610
13.12.2016, 15:44
Лучший ответ Сообщение было отмечено user-men как решение

Решение

PHP/HTML
1
2
3
4
5
6
7
8
9
10
11
12
13
14
<body>
  <form>
    <input required type="text" name="var1" id="var1"/>
    <input required type="text" name="var2" id="var2"/>
    <button type="submit">Ok</button>
    <button onclick="cancel()" formnovalidate type="reset">Cancel</button>
  </form>
  <script type="text/javascript">
    document.forms[0].onsubmit = function (e) {
      e.preventDefault();
      fun();
    }
  </script>
</body>
2
26 / 26 / 15
Регистрация: 17.02.2014
Сообщений: 310
13.12.2016, 16:08  [ТС]
Спасибо всем. Вариант от j2FunOnly мне больше подходит потому что он показывает сообщение ("Please fill in this field").
0
13.12.2016, 16:17

Не по теме:

Хех, вариант :) Вам выше указали на проблему, я просто показал вам самую простую реализацию.

0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
BasicMan
Эксперт
29316 / 5623 / 2384
Регистрация: 17.02.2009
Сообщений: 30,364
Блог
13.12.2016, 16:17
Помогаю со студенческими работами здесь

Обязательные поля, не работает атрибут required
Не работает атрибут required. После нажатия на кнопку &quot;Отправить&quot;, поле ФИО отправляется пустым. Вот код &lt;html&gt; &lt;head&gt; ...

Не работает атрибут «required». Как исправить?
Здравствуйте! На сайте не работает атрибут &quot;required. В чём может быть проблема ? Вот сайт ( на тестовом хостинге ) :...

Нужно сделать обязательные поля, но required не работает
&lt;div class=&quot;col-xs-12 col-md-6&quot;&gt; &lt;div class=&quot;form_wrap&quot;&gt; &lt;p&gt;Желаете узнать приблизительную стоимость &lt;br&gt; полиса?...

Обязательные поля для заполнения, required не работает
Здравствуйте, обнаружил что на сайте в input не работает required на проверку ведённых данных в html5. Каким образом возможно реализовать...

Объясните, почему вылазит эта ошибка ordinal type required, когда код доходит до кейса?
var a,x,b,s:extended; code1,code2,code3:integer; begin // Найдем 1 значение code1:= 0 ; val(Edit1.Text,a,code1); if code1...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
5
Ответ Создать тему
Опции темы

Новые блоги и статьи
Семь CDC на одном интерфейсе: 5 U[S]ARTов, 1 CAN и 1 SSI
Eddy_Em 18.02.2026
Постепенно допиливаю свою "многоинтерфейсную плату". Выглядит вот так: https:/ / www. cyberforum. ru/ blog_attachment. php?attachmentid=11617&stc=1&d=1771445347 Основана на STM32F303RBT6. На борту пять. . .
Символьное дифференцирование
igorrr37 13.02.2026
/ * Программа принимает математическое выражение в виде строки и выдаёт его производную в виде строки и вычисляет значение производной при заданном х Логарифм записывается как: (x-2)log(x^2+2) -. . .
Камера Toupcam IUA500KMA
Eddy_Em 12.02.2026
Т. к. у всяких "хикроботов" слишком уж мелкий пиксель, для подсмотра в ESPriF они вообще плохо годятся: уже 14 величину можно рассмотреть еле-еле лишь на экспозициях под 3 секунды (а то и больше),. . .
И ясному Солнцу
zbw 12.02.2026
И ясному Солнцу, и светлой Луне. В мире покоя нет и люди не могут жить в тишине. А жить им немного лет.
«Знание-Сила»
zbw 12.02.2026
«Знание-Сила» «Время-Деньги» «Деньги -Пуля»
SDL3 для Web (WebAssembly): Подключение Box2D v3, физика и отрисовка коллайдеров
8Observer8 12.02.2026
Содержание блога Box2D - это библиотека для 2D физики для анимаций и игр. С её помощью можно определять были ли коллизии между конкретными объектами и вызывать обработчики событий столкновения. . . .
SDL3 для Web (WebAssembly): Загрузка PNG с прозрачным фоном с помощью SDL_LoadPNG (без SDL3_image)
8Observer8 11.02.2026
Содержание блога Библиотека SDL3 содержит встроенные инструменты для базовой работы с изображениями - без использования библиотеки SDL3_image. Пошагово создадим проект для загрузки изображения. . .
SDL3 для Web (WebAssembly): Загрузка PNG с прозрачным фоном с помощью SDL3_image
8Observer8 10.02.2026
Содержание блога Библиотека SDL3_image содержит инструменты для расширенной работы с изображениями. Пошагово создадим проект для загрузки изображения формата PNG с альфа-каналом (с прозрачным.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2026, CyberForum.ru